Reddit breached after hackers bypass 2FA, Yale University discloses old school data breach, and 5 steps to fight unauthorized cryptomining. All that and more, here on security weekly!

An introduction to FL2K: Software Defined Radio is all the rage for detecting unknown signals and transmitters. We'll show you how to set up and use a surreptitious transmitter to start your journey.

Galen founded and lead the team building the Azure Sphere, announced at RSA Conference 2018. Our goal is to make IoT safe for society. Azure Sphere provides an end-to-end solution that enables any device manufacturer to create highly-secured devices; devices possessing all 7 Properties of Highly-Secured Devices.
